Finanzas Descentralizadas Análisis del Mercado Cripto

Zero Dolars Vibe Debugging Menace: Revolucionando la Depuración de Código con Cloi

Finanzas Descentralizadas Análisis del Mercado Cripto
Zero dolars vibe debugging menace

Explora cómo Cloi, un agente local y seguro, está transformando la depuración de código para desarrolladores que trabajan en la terminal, combinando privacidad, inteligencia artificial y facilidad de uso sin costos adicionales.

En el mundo dinámico y acelerado del desarrollo de software, encontrar y solucionar errores de código de manera rápida y eficiente es un desafío constante para los programadores. Tradicionalmente, los desarrolladores dependen de herramientas que pueden requerir complicadas configuraciones o la exposición de su código a plataformas externas, lo cual plantea preocupaciones sobre la privacidad y seguridad. En este contexto, surge una novedosa solución llamada Cloi, un agente de depuración local que opera directamente en la terminal y que viene a transformar el ecosistema de la depuración con inteligencia artificial, accesibilidad y un enfoque centrado en la privacidad del usuario. Cloi representa una evolución significativa en la forma en que los desarrolladores interactúan con los errores en su código. A diferencia de muchas herramientas basadas en la nube, Cloi funciona íntegramente en la máquina local, lo que garantiza que el código y los datos sensibles permanezcan seguros y privados.

Esta característica es especialmente relevante para aquellos que trabajan en proyectos confidenciales o en entornos con estrictas políticas de seguridad, ya sea en startups, empresas tecnológicas o desarrollos personales. La facilidad de uso es otro pilar fundamental que destaca en la experiencia que ofrece Cloi. Los desarrolladores pueden instalar el agente globalmente mediante un simple comando de NPM y comenzar a usarlo desde cualquier proyecto sin necesidad de configuraciones complejas. Además, Cloi se integra de forma fluida con modelos de inteligencia artificial existentes como los locales de Ollama o los potentes modelos de Anthropic, entre ellos Claude Sonnet 4 y Opus. Esta flexibilidad permite que los usuarios elijan el modelo que mejor se adapte a sus necesidades, con la ventaja adicional de que no requiere claves API para iniciar, facilitando el acceso inmediato y sin obstáculos.

Una de las tecnologías más innovadoras que Cloi incorpora es la generación aumentada por recuperación o RAG (Retrieval-Augmented Generation). Esta tecnología combina búsquedas tradicionales de palabras clave con búsquedas semánticas a través de embeddings generados por modelos avanzados como CodeBERT. Gracias a esta combinación, Cloi puede identificar y extraer rápidamente los fragmentos de código más relevantes relacionados con el error, incluso en bases de código extensas y complejas. Esto reduce considerablemente el tiempo invertido en localizar el origen del problema y proporciona un contexto mucho más preciso para la solución. El sistema RAG no solo mejora la eficiencia sino que también se configura automáticamente en el primer uso, facilitando la experiencia incluso a los desarrolladores menos familiarizados con las configuraciones técnicas detalladas.

Esta automatización incluye la descarga e instalación de modelos y dependencias necesarias para que Cloi funcione óptimamente, permitiendo que el usuario se enfoque exclusivamente en la depuración y no en la preparación del entorno. Una preocupación frecuente con las herramientas basadas en inteligencia artificial es la posibilidad de que realicen cambios automáticos que puedan afectar el código original sin el consentimiento explícito del desarrollador. Cloi aborda este punto con un enfoque seguro y transparente, donde todas las modificaciones generadas por la inteligencia artificial se presentan en forma de diffs que el usuario puede revisar y aceptar o rechazar manualmente. Esta característica da total control al programador, reduciendo el riesgo de introducir errores o cambios no deseados, y fomentando la confianza en la herramienta. Para aquellos que trabajan habitualmente con la terminal, Cloi ofrece un modo interactivo que facilita la interacción con las distintas funciones del agente mediante comandos sencillos.

Permite, por ejemplo, auto-corregir errores con un comando dedicado o reindexar la base de código para mejorar la precisión del análisis. También es posible seleccionar diferentes modelos de IA disponibles, configurar el logging automático de errores o solicitar ayuda directamente desde la terminal, convirtiendo Cloi en un asistente integral para el desarrollador en su entorno natural de trabajo. El soporte para el logging automático en terminales con zsh es otra ventaja que facilita la captura de errores en tiempo real. Con un sencillo comando, Cloi modifica el archivo de configuración de zsh para empezar a registrar toda la salida de la terminal en un archivo dedicado con gestión automática del tamaño, lo que permite un análisis posterior detallado sin necesidad de activar manualmente la herramienta para cada error. Esta funcionalidad mejora la detección y seguimiento de problemas recurrentes o difíciles de reproducir.

Desde el punto de vista técnico, Cloi está diseñado para operar en sistemas macOS modernos, aprovechando el hardware avanzado como las últimas generaciones de procesadores M2 y M3. Requiere un mínimo de 8 GB de RAM, aunque se recomienda contar con al menos 16 GB para un rendimiento óptimo. En cuanto al ambiente de desarrollo, es necesario disponer de Node.js versión 14 o superior y Python 3.6+, tecnologías ampliamente adoptadas y compatibles con la mayoría de frameworks modernos.

Además, Cloi instala automáticamente las dependencias relacionadas con Ollama para garantizar una integración perfecta. Otro aspecto destacable es el compromiso abierto del equipo de desarrollo de Cloi con la comunidad. El proyecto está licenciado bajo la GPL-3.0, lo que implica que cualquier contribución, mejora o derivado debe mantenerse bajo esta misma licencia, promoviendo un ecosistema colaborativo y transparente. Los desarrolladores interesados pueden participar presentando issues o pull requests para ayudar a corregir errores y añadir funcionalidades, fomentando una evolución continua y alineada con las necesidades reales de los usuarios.

El proyecto ha implementado actualizaciones significativas en poco tiempo, incorporando la generación aumentada por recuperación, la mejora en los logs automáticos, la integración de nuevos modelos y la estabilización de dependencias, entre otras mejoras. Esta dinámica de actualizaciones muestra un compromiso por mantener Cloi a la vanguardia tecnológica y adaptarse rápidamente a las nuevas tendencias y requerimientos del desarrollo moderno. En resumen, Cloi se presenta como una solución innovadora para el ecosistema de desarrollo en la terminal que combina inteligencia artificial, privacidad y facilidad de uso. Proporciona a los desarrolladores una herramienta potente para depurar código localmente sin comprometer la seguridad, optimizando el flujo de trabajo y ofreciendo control total sobre las modificaciones generadas por IA. Su capacidad para integrar modelos avanzados, junto con la generación aumentada por recuperación, permite un análisis contextualizado y preciso de los errores, reduciendo tiempos y esfuerzo.

Para quienes valoran la privacidad, la eficiencia y un entorno de trabajo completamente local, Cloi representa una alternativa disruptiva que responde a los desafíos contemporáneos del desarrollo de software. Su adopción puede marcar una diferencia significativa en la productividad y seguridad del proceso de depuración, contribuyendo a la calidad final del software y la satisfacción del desarrollador. Así, en un mercado lleno de opciones, la propuesta “Zero Dollars Vibe Debugging Menace” de Cloi destaca no solo por ser gratuita y accesible, sino también por su potente capacidad tecnológica, amigable experiencia de usuario y compromiso con la privacidad y la comunidad open source. Un avance necesario para los desarrolladores que buscan dejar atrás las limitaciones de las herramientas tradicionales y avanzar hacia un futuro donde la inteligencia artificial soporte pero no reemplace el juicio y control humano en la construcción de software de calidad.

Trading automático en las bolsas de criptomonedas Compra y vende tu criptomoneda al mejor precio

Siguiente paso
Show HN: Codecrush – AI Documentation Generator
el lunes 02 de junio de 2025 CodeCrush: Revolucionando la Documentación de Código con Inteligencia Artificial

Descubre cómo CodeCrush, un generador de documentación impulsado por inteligencia artificial, está transformando la forma en que los desarrolladores automatizan el flujo de trabajo, mejoran la transferencia de conocimiento y optimizan tiempos en el desarrollo de software.

Automatically generate beautiful haikus for your GitHub README
el lunes 02 de junio de 2025 Cómo generar hermosos haikus automáticamente para tu README de GitHub

Descubre cómo puedes embellecer tu perfil y proyectos de GitHub mediante la generación automática de haikus personalizados, incorporando arte poético que refleja tu pasión por la programación y la creatividad.

2024 Berkshire Hathaway Tribute to Charlie Munger [video]
el lunes 02 de junio de 2025 2024 Homenaje a Charlie Munger en Berkshire Hathaway: Un Legado de Sabiduría y Éxito

Explora el impacto y legado de Charlie Munger en Berkshire Hathaway en 2024, destacando su filosofía de inversión, liderazgo y la reciente ceremonia de homenaje que celebra su influencia duradera en el mundo financiero.

All pretty models are wrong, but some ugly models are useful
el lunes 02 de junio de 2025 Por qué los modelos imperfectos pero reales son esenciales para entender el mundo empresarial y científico

Explora cómo los modelos, aunque imperfectos o visualmente poco atractivos, pueden ser herramientas fundamentales para comprender y predecir fenómenos complejos en la ciencia y el mundo empresarial. Analizamos ejemplos históricos y actuales que revelan la importancia de priorizar la funcionalidad y la veracidad sobre la estética superficial.

Security Vendors Are Constantly Being Attacked
el lunes 02 de junio de 2025 Por qué los proveedores de seguridad son blanco constante de ciberataques y cómo enfrentar esta amenaza

Explora el creciente fenómeno de los ataques dirigidos a empresas de seguridad informática, los métodos empleados por los ciberdelincuentes y actores estatales, y las estrategias clave para proteger a estos valiosos objetivos en un entorno cada vez más peligroso.

Dow, S&P 500 on Track for Nine-Day Winning Streak
el lunes 02 de junio de 2025 Racha Ganadora Histórica: El Dow y el S&P 500 en Camino a Nueve Días Consecutivos de Rally Bursátil

El Dow Jones y el S&P 500 se preparan para alcanzar una racha ganadora significativa que no se veía en más de tres décadas, reflejando un optimismo renovado en el mercado estadounidense ante señales positivas económicas y resultados corporativos alentadores.

Hot Wallet Vergleich 2025
el lunes 02 de junio de 2025 Comparativa de Hot Wallets 2025: La Guía Definitiva para Elegir tu Billetera Digital

Explora las mejores opciones de Hot Wallets en 2025 con un análisis detallado de sus características, seguridad y funcionalidades para tomar decisiones inteligentes al gestionar tus criptomonedas.